Interim People Partner
Major Transformation Programme | 9-Month Contract | £350 per day (Outside IR35) | UK-Wide Travel
We're partnering with a nationally recognised consumer brand undergoing a significant business transformation across its UK operation.
This is far more than a systems implementation. It's a business-wide change programme that will reshape ways of working, strengthen leadership capability and embed new behaviours across a large, multi-site environment.
We're looking for a commercially focused Interim People Partner to play a critical role in making that happen.
If you love working at the heart of the business, thrive in fast-paced operational environments and enjoy helping leaders successfully navigate change, this is an opportunity to make a visible and lasting impact.
The Role
Working closely with senior operational leaders, you'll drive the people agenda throughout a major transformation programme, supporting implementation, adoption and long-term embedding across a geographically dispersed workforce.
You'll act as a trusted partner to leaders across the operation, balancing strategic change delivery with hands-on people support, coaching and employee relations expertise.
This is a role for someone who is comfortable being out in the business, influencing stakeholders, challenging thinking and turning change plans into operational reality.

What You'll Be Doing
- Partnering with Heads of Operations and senior leaders to deliver a major transformation programme.
- Coaching leaders through significant organisational change.
- Building leadership capability across a large multi-site operation.
- Driving engagement, adoption and behavioural change.
- Managing complex employee relations matters and mitigating business risk.
- Supporting workforce planning, organisational effectiveness and operational performance.
- Using data and insight to influence decision-making and shape people priorities.
- Acting as a trusted advisor and critical friend to key stakeholders.
You'll have a proven track record operating within large, operationally led businesses where pace, complexity and stakeholder management are part of everyday life.
We're particularly interested in individuals who have worked within:
- Hospitality
- Restaurants
- Food & Beverage
- Retail
- Leisure
- Travel
- Other large-scale/ multi site consumer businesses
Experience supporting frontline, customer-facing operations and leading people through significant change will be highly valued.

You'll bring:
- Senior HR Business Partner or People Partner experience within a complex multi-site environment.
- Strong transformation and organisational change experience.
- Exceptional stakeholder management and influencing skills.
- Deep employee relations expertise.
- The credibility to coach, challenge and support operational leaders at all levels.
- A pragmatic, commercial and hands-on approach
Success in this role will come from building relationships in the field and working directly alongside operational leadership teams across the country.
Extensive UK-wide travel is essential, and candidates must have previous experience supporting geographically dispersed, multi-site operations.
